Synopsis
-
Lopez acknowledges receipt of Brown & Co.’s last letter covering Messrs. Huyseys’s invoice and an account of 24 casks of bad head matter. He gave Mandsey & Co. the perusal of Huyseys’s invoice and he is now enclosing it. “Messrs. Mandsey told me they would object to allow you any interest as they think it unreasonable, the one from the nature of the purchase of this bad head matter, and the other because it was your own neglect to demand the balance in due time & that they would write you on the subject: for my own past I will comply with whatever they do, & appears to be reasonable meanwhile have left in Mr. Bery Masons’ hands, as much as the ammount of your account reserving the interest in question”. Robinson & Co. and other merchants concerned in the spermaceti works, “thinks still our meeting on Business relating thereto, to be of service to our Community for the aswing season in whose sentiments I joyn”.
